This document is the owner's manual for the Pulse Pipeline Outdoor Shower, Model #1065-MB (PW-91065-2525BM). It provides detailed instructions for installation, a list of included parts, and information regarding care, maintenance, and the manufacturer's limited warranty.
The Pulse Pipeline Outdoor Shower is designed for outdoor use, providing a convenient and stylish showering solution for various outdoor settings. It features a main showerhead, a handshower with a flexible hose, and a foot rinse, offering multiple options for showering and rinsing. The system is designed to connect to existing hot and cold water lines, allowing for temperature control. Its robust construction and design are intended for outdoor exposure, though specific winterization steps are recommended for colder climates.
While specific flow rates or pressure requirements are not detailed, the manual indicates the need for hot and cold water connections. The mounting base (Part 10) has dimensions of 5.7" x 5.7" and requires a hole to be dug for installation, with a suggested distance of 30" between the mounting base and the standing place. The mounting base itself has a height of 2.36" from the bottom line to the middle line, which is relevant for floor tile height during installation. The system uses 5mm Allen screws for assembly and securing components. The external hot and cold connectors (Part 17) facilitate the water supply. The unit includes flex hoses (Part 23) for internal connections.

Pulse ShowerSpas, Inc. offers a Lifetime Limited Warranty for the original consumer purchaser for residential use, covering defects in material and manufacturing workmanship. For industrial, commercial, or business use, the warranty period is 5 years. The warranty outlines remedies (repair, replacement, or refund), exclusions (improper installation, use, modifications, repairs, accident, or abuse), and limitations of liability. It explicitly states that the warranty does not cover freezing damage. Warranty claims can be initiated via the Pulse ShowerSpas website.
